Discover LudwigThe phrase "ingredients in" is grammatically correct and can be used in written English.
This phrase is commonly used when talking about the components or elements that make up a dish or recipe. For example: "The main ingredients in a classic margherita pizza are mozzarella, basil, and tomato sauce."
